1. Market Feasibility: Why Granular Organic Fertilizer Is in High Demand
The first question any feasibility study must answer is: Will people buy my product? For this type of fertilizer, the answer is a definitive yes—and the market gap is only growing.
Global and Local Demand Drivers
The global market for this fertilizer is set to reach $32.4 billion by 2028, growing at 11.3% annually (Grand View Research, 2024). Three unstoppable trends are fueling this growth:
- Consumer Demand for Organic Produce: 76% of U.S. shoppers and 68% of Chinese consumers pay 20%+ more for organic fruits and vegetables (2023 Nielsen surveys). Farmers need high-quality granular fertilizer to meet this standard—its slow-release formula improves soil structure better than powdered alternatives, leading to bigger, healthier crops.
- Government Policies Against Chemical Fertilizers: China’s “Zero-Growth Chemical Fertilizer Initiative” requires a 5% annual cut in synthetic use. The EU’s “Farm to Fork” strategy mandates 25% organic farm inputs by 2030. These rules often come with subsidies—Hebei Province (China) offers up to $15,000 for small-scale organic fertilizer plants.
- Waste Disposal Crackdowns: Landfilling food or agricultural waste now costs $80/ton in the UK and ¥200/ton in China. Your plant turns this taxed “waste” into revenue—while avoiding disposal fees entirely.

2. Cost Feasibility: Small-Scale Plants Don’t Need Big Budgets
A common myth is that fertilizer plants require millions. In reality, a small-scale operation (1-5 tons/day) launches with $50,000-$150,000—depending on location and automation. Below is a detailed breakdown using Huaxin’s 3-ton/day standard line (the most popular for new entrepreneurs).
One-Time Initial Investment
| Cost Category | Estimated Cost (USD) | Details |
|---|---|---|
| Core Equipment | $35,000-$60,000 | Huaxin’s turnkey line: crusher, mixer, organic fertilizer granulator, dryer, cooler, packaging machine. Automated models cost more but cut labor by 40%. |
| Site & Renovation | $10,000-$25,000 | 500-800 sq. meters (rural: $1-$2/sq.m/month; urban outskirts: $3-$5/sq.m/month). Only needs concrete floors and basic ventilation. |
| Licenses & Certifications | $2,000-$5,000 | Organic certification (USDA/NOP: $3,000; China Organic: $1,500) + environmental permits (streamlined for waste-to-fertilizer projects). |
| Working Capital | $10,000-$20,000 | Covers raw materials, labor, and marketing for the first 3 months (no need to wait for sales to start production). |
Monthly Operating Costs
- Raw Materials: $4,500-$6,000. The cheapest inputs are agricultural waste (cow manure: $20/ton; crop straw: $15/ton) or food waste (restaurant scraps: $10/ton). Huaxin helps clients partner with local farms and cafeterias—many will give you waste for free to avoid disposal fees.
- Labor: $3,000-$5,000. A 3-ton/day plant needs 3-5 workers (operator, loader, quality checker). Huaxin’s automated granulators cut labor to 2 workers—saving $1,500/month.
- Energy & Utilities: $1,200-$2,000. Electricity for drying/granulation; water for cooling. Huaxin’s energy-efficient dryers use 30% less power than old models—saving $300-$500/month.
- Packaging: $800-$1,200. 25kg retail bags ($0.30-$0.50 each) or bulk bags ($5-$8 each) for farms.
3. Technical Feasibility: Choose Equipment That Works for Beginners
The #1 reason new plants fail is bad equipment. Granular fertilizer production has 4 key steps—each needing machinery built for small-scale use. Huaxin’s equipment is designed for first-time operators: easy to maintain, minimal training, and built to handle local waste types.
Key Production Steps & Huaxin’s Solutions
- Crushing & Mixing: Raw materials (manure, straw) must be crushed to 2mm particles and mixed with additives (e.g., nitrogen to balance nutrients). Huaxin’s dual-shaft mixer ensures uniform blending—critical for consistent fertilizer quality (farmers hate uneven results).
- Fermentation: Anaerobic fermentation (no oxygen) causes terrible odors—neighbors will complain, and regulators will fine you. Huaxin’s aerobic fermentation tank uses IoT sensors to control temperature (55-65°C) and airflow, cutting fermentation time from 30 days to 12 days. It also has a deodorization filter—90% less smell.
- Granulation: This is make-or-break. Cheap flat-die granulators produce crumbly, uneven granules that farmers reject. Huaxin’s rotary drum granulator makes hard, round granules (2-5mm) that work with mechanical seeders. Its 95% granulation rate means almost no waste—saving $500/month in raw materials.
- Drying & Cooling: Granules must dry to 10% moisture to avoid mold. Huaxin’s closed-loop dryer recycles heat, and the cooler brings granules to room temperature in 1 hour—ready for packaging the same day.

4. Policy & Environmental Feasibility: Get Paid to Comply
Feasibility fails if you ignore rules—but most governments want you to build these plants. They offer subsidies, tax breaks, and fast-track permits to support waste recycling and organic farming.
Global Policy Highlights for Small Plants
- China: The “Rural Revitalization Plan” gives $10,000-$30,000 subsidies. Environmental permits take 2 weeks (vs. 3 months for factories) if you use agricultural waste.
- United States: USDA’s Organic Cost Share Program covers 75% of certification fees (up to $750/year). California offers $20,000 grants for waste-to-fertilizer projects.
- EU: The Common Agricultural Policy (CAP) gives €5,000-€20,000 grants. The EU Ecolabel for fertilizers lets you charge 10% more—consumers trust the logo.
- Southeast Asia: Vietnam’s “Green Growth Fund” covers 30% of equipment costs. Indonesia waives import taxes on organic fertilizer machinery (like Huaxin’s).

5. Financial Feasibility: Calculate Your ROI (Real Numbers)
Feasibility ultimately comes down to profit. Using Huaxin’s 3-ton/day plant as a model (wholesale price: $350/ton for granular organic fertilizer), here’s what you can expect:
Monthly Projections
Output: 72 tons (24 working days × 3 tons/day)
Revenue: $25,200 (72 tons × $350/ton)
Total Costs: $13,500-$14,200
Net Profit: $11,000-$11,700
Payback Period: 8-12 months (after initial investment)
For larger plants (10 tons/day), economies of scale kick in. Raw material costs drop 15% (bulk purchases), and profit jumps to $35,000-$40,000/month—payback in 6-8 months.
